Inhibitors of HCV NS5B polymerase: synthesis and structure-activity relationships of N-1-heteroalkyl-4-hydroxyquinolon-3-yl-benzothiadiazines.

2005 
Abstract N -1-Alkylamino and N -1-alkyloxy-4-hydroxyquinolon-3-yl benzothiadiazines were synthesized and evaluated as inhibitors of genotype 1 HCV polymerase. The N -1-alkyloxy derivatives were not potent inhibitors, however N -1-alkylamino derivatives displayed comparable potency to carbon analogs. Analogs with aliphatic substituents were significantly more potent than those with benzylic substituents against genotype 1a polymerase. The most potent inhibitors contained small alkyl or carbocyclic substituents and exhibited IC 50 ’s of 50–100 and 200–400 nM against genotype 1b and 1a HCV polymerase, respectively.
